About Dublin
Dublin serves as the administrative center of Ireland.
Dublin is the biggest metropolitan area in Ireland.
Summers have an average temperature of 19 °C, with humidity levels of about 75%. Winters bring an average temperature of 5 °C, with humidity levels of about 85%.
Dublin is home of the academic institute University College Dublin. The biggest sports facility in Dublin is Croke Park,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is St James's Hospital.
Nature lovers can unwind at Phoenix Park,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the National Museum of Ireland, which showcases Dublin’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it National Library of Ireland for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Dublin Airport by Bus, Taxi and Train.
There are several ways to get around Dublin with public transit. The most popular public transit options are bus, train and tram.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Busáras, Connolly Station and St. Stephen's Green.
In Dublin,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Leap Card, Cash and Credit Card.
About Bergen op Zoom
Summers have an average temperature of 23 °C, with humidity levels of about 75%. Winters bring an average temperature of 3 °C, with humidity levels of about 80%.
Bergen op Zoom is home of the academic institute Avans University of Applied Sciences. The biggest sports facility in Bergen op Zoom is GBOZ Stadium,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Bravis Hospital.
Nature lovers can unwind at Markiezenhof Gardens, a serene green space in the heart of the city. History and art aficionados will appreciate the Het Markiezenhof, which showcases Bergen op Zoom’s culture and heritage. Readers can visit Public Library Bergen op Zoom for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Rotterdam The Hague Airport by Bus and Taxi.
There are several ways to get around Bergen op Zoom with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Bus and Train.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Bergen op Zoom Station and Bergen op Zoom Railway Station.
In Bergen op Zoom,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: OV-chipkaart, Cash and Credit Card.
